Men's Tennis Suffers 6-1 Loss To Cal Poly
March 28, 2010 | Men's Tennis
BOISE, Idaho - The Ball State University men's tennis team concluded action at the 2009-10 Boise State Spring Break Classic Sunday when if fell 6-1 to Caly Poly. The Cardinals are now 12-6 on the season.
The Cardinals fell behind early to the Mustangs after losing all three of their doubles matches.
In singles action junior Eduardo Pavia claimed a 6-1, 7-6 (7-5) win over Jordan Bridge at the No. 1 slot.
The Ball State University men's tennis team will open Mid-American Conference play at home against Toledo Saturday at the Cardinal Creek Tennis Center weather permitting. The match will begin at 1 p.m.
